Our Story

Centre 33 is a charity that has been supporting young people in Cambridgeshire and Peterborough for over 40 years. Our mission is to provide free and confidential support to young people up to the age of 25, helping them with their mental health, caring responsibilities, housing, sexual health, and more. We believe that all young people have the right to be listened to and to influence or make the decisions that affect their lives.

Our Services

At Centre 33, we offer a range of free and confidential services to support young people. These include:

  • Counselling and wellbeing support to help young people cope with their emotions and overcome their problems
  • Information on sexual health, housing, budgeting, and other practical issues that may be affecting young people
  • A young carers' project to support young carers and their families
  • Drop-in sessions in five main centres, open six days a week
  • Outreach work in schools and other community settings to reach young people who may not be able to access our services in person

Our History

Centre 33 was established in 1981 with just one paid worker, 10 volunteers, and a steering group. Our first premises were a former young people's health clinic on Clarendon Street in Cambridge. Over the years, we have expanded our services and opened new centres in Ely, Wisbech, Huntingdon, and Peterborough. Today, we work with over 1000 young people in Cambridgeshire and Peterborough every year.
